生成树协议(STP)_第1页
生成树协议(STP)_第2页
生成树协议(STP)_第3页
生成树协议(STP)_第4页
生成树协议(STP)_第5页
已阅读5页,还剩25页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

生成树协议 STP 理论部分 技能展示 理解STP的工作原理会配置PVST 实现交换网络负载分担了解BPDU 桥协议数据单元 2 本章结构 STP工作原理 生成树算法及验证 BPDU STP的收敛 生成树协议 交换网络环路的产生 STP简介 STP概述 STP的应用 STP与VLAN的关系 PVST 的配置命令 PVST 的配置案例 3 交换网络环路的产生 广播风暴的形成 SW3 PC1 PC2 F0 2 F0 2 F0 1 F0 1 广播 广播 F0 1 F0 2 SW2 SW1 广播 SW2和SW3从所有非接收端口转发广播 最终形成广播风暴 4 STP介绍 STP SpanningTreeProtocol 生成树协议 SW3 SW2 SW1 逻辑上断开环路 防止广播风暴的产生当线路故障 阻塞接口被激活 恢复通信 起备份线路的作用 5 STP的算法 生成树算法分为3个步骤 选择根网桥 RootBridge 选择根端口 RootPorts 选择指定端口 DesignatedPorts 6 选择根网桥 网桥ID BID 网桥ID是唯一的选择交换网络中网桥ID最小的交换机成为根网桥 2字节 6字节 取值范围 0 65535缺省值 32768 网桥优先级 网桥的MAC地址 7 STP选择根网桥实例 以此拓扑为例 介绍STP的计算过程根据网桥ID选择根网桥 SW2 优先级 4096MAC地址 000d 2800 b100 优先级 32768MAC地址 000d 2800 b101 优先级 32768MAC地址 000d 2800 b102 SW3 SW1 RootBridge 100M 100M 100M 8 选择根端口 选择根端口的依据 到根网桥最低的根路径成本直连的网桥ID最小端口ID最小根路径成本网桥到根网桥的路径上所有链路的成本之和 SW2 SW3 SW1 路径成本 19 路径成本 100 SW3的Port1根路径成本 19 100 119 Port1 9 路径成本 路径成本根据链路带宽规定 10 端口ID 端口ID格式 8位 端口优先级 端口编号 8位 取值范围 0 255缺省值 128 11 STP根端口选举实例 在非根网桥上 选择一个根端口 RP SW2 优先级 4096MAC地址 000d 2800 b100 优先级 32768MAC地址 000d 2800 b101 优先级 32768MAC地址 000d 2800 b102 SW3 SW1 RootBridge 在SW1和SW3上 到达SW2最近的端口是根端口 RootPort 100M 100M 100M RootPort 12 选择指定端口 根桥上的端口全是指定端口在每个网段上 选择1个指定端口非根桥上的指定端口 选择顺序 根路径成本较低所在的交换机的网桥ID的值较小端口ID的值较小 跟对端比较 13 STP选择指定端口实例 在每个网段选择1个指定端口 DP SW2 优先级 4096MAC地址 000d 2800 b100 优先级 32768MAC地址 000d 2800 b101 优先级 32768MAC地址 000d 2800 b102 SW3 SW1 RootBridge RootPort 100M 100M 100M RootPort 根网桥上的端口都是指定端口 在这个网段上 B的网桥ID较小 所以B上的端口为指定端口 这个端口既不是根端口 也不是指定端口 STP将这个端口阻塞 Block DP DP DP 14 STP的计算结果 最终形成逻辑结构无环拓扑 SW2 优先级 4096MAC地址 000d 2800 b100 优先级 32768MAC地址 000d 2800 b101 优先级 32768MAC地址 000d 2800 b102 SW3 SW1 100M 100M 100M 备份链路 15 STP算法的验证3 1 两条不等速率链路连接的两台交换机的STP选举 SW1 优先级 32768MAC地址 001f caff 1000 优先级 32768MAC地址 0021 1ba5 6980 SW2 100M 10M F0 24 F0 23 F0 24 F0 23 RootBridge RootPort DP 根网桥信息 本地交换机信息 本地交换机接口信息 端口23阻塞24为根端口 根网桥端口都是指定端口 16 SW1 优先级 32768MAC地址 001f caff 1000 优先级 32768MAC地址 0021 1ba5 6980 SW2 100M 100M F0 23 F0 23 F0 24 F0 24 STP算法的验证3 2 两条等速率链路连接的两台交换机的STP选举 RootBridge RootPort DP 选择根端口时 比较接收到的对端端口ID值 17 SW1 STP算法的验证3 3 三台交换机的生成树协议选举 SW2 优先级 32768MAC地址 0021 1ba5 6980 优先级 32768MAC地址 0021 d780 7400 优先级 32768MAC地址 001f caff 1000 SW3 RootBridge RootPort 100M 100M 100M RootPort DP DP DP F0 23 F0 24 F0 24 F0 24 F0 23 F0 23 18 BPDU 桥协议数据单元 BPDUBridgeProtocolDataUnit 桥协议数据单元使用组播发送BPDUBPDU分为2种类型 配置BPDU拓扑变更通告 TCN BPDUBPDU报文字段 19 当接收到其他交换机发出的BPDU后 比较网桥ID 选择较小的添加到根网桥ID中 STP利用BPDU选择根网桥 网桥ID 4096 000d 2800 b100 网桥ID 32768 000d 2800 b101 网桥ID 32768 000d 2800 b102 SW3 100M 100M 100M SW2 SW1 当全网所有的交换机接收到全部的BPDU并作比较后 就可以选择出唯一的一个根网桥 交换机启动时 假定自己是根网桥 在向外发送的BPDU中根网桥ID字段填写自己的网桥ID 20 下一级交换机收到BPDU报文时 在根路径成本上添加接收接口的路径成本 然后转发 STP利用BPDU计算根路径成本 网桥ID 4096 000d 2800 b100RootBridge 网桥ID 32768 000d 2800 b101 网桥ID 32768 000d 2800 b102 SW3 100M 100M 100M SW2 SW1 交换机保存接口的根路径成本到内存中 根网桥发送根路径成本值为0的BPDU报文 21 生成树端口的状态 交换机端口的5种STP状态转发 Forwarding 学习 Learning 侦听 Listening 阻塞 Blocking 禁用 Disabled 22 生成树计时器 STP的3种计时器Hello时间转发延迟最大老化时间 23 小结 请思考 STP选举过程中 如何确定哪些端口被阻塞 生成树端口状态有哪些 分别表示什么含义 BPDU主要包括哪些内容 生成树计时器包括哪些 24 PVST Cisco私有 为每个VLAN构造一个生成树实例 VLAN与STP关系 VLAN3 VLAN2 VLAN2 VLAN1 VLAN1 VLAN3 经过STP计算 会有一条链路被断开 IEEE通用生成树 CST 不考虑VLAN PVST Cisco私有可以与CST互操作 25 PVST 在实际中的应用 PVST 配置的意义配置网络中比较稳定的交换机为根网桥利用PVST 实现网络的负载分担 VLAN1 10 VLAN1 5的根网桥 VLAN1 5的根端口 VLAN1 5数据的流向 接入交换机 VLAN1 10 VLAN1 10 VLAN6 10的根网桥 VLAN6 10的根端口 VLAN6 10数据的流向 26 PVST 的配置命令2 1 启用生成树命令Switch config spanning treevlanvlan list指定根网桥Switch config spanning treevlanvlan listpriorityBridge prioritySwitch config spanning treevlanvlan listroot primary secondary 修改端口成本Switch config if spanning treevlanvlan listcostcost修改端口优先级Switch config if spanning treevlanvlan listport prioritypriority 27 PVST 的配置命令2 2 配置速端口Switch config if spanning treeportfast查看生成树的配置Switch showspanning tree查看某个VLAN的生成树详细信息Switch showspanning treevlanvlan iddetail 28 PVST 配置实例2 2 需求描述三台交换机相连 配置PVST 负载均衡SW1成为VLAN1的根网桥SW2成为VLAN2的根网桥S

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论